I'll start out by saying I'm overall very happy with this purchase, and will be ordering more. I love the first aid bags that have lots of compartments so things aren't just flying around in the bag all willy-nilly. For the price I paid, I feel like I got a great deal. If I had paid more for the kit, I would have been disappointed, but they have their price point in the right place. As others have mentioned, it is a cheap kit. I always "edit" my first aid kits to fit my needs anyway, which includes replacing the bandages that they come with, with bandages that I prefer. I also always add Benadryl, ibuprofen (or other analgesic), triple antibiotic ointment, and a neatly folded plastic shopping bag to serve as a waste bag, none of which this kit came with. I have seen a lot of other reviewers wishing that this kit came with a tourniquet, but for what I plan to use this first-aid kit for, I'm hoping I never run into a situation in which a tourniquet would be necessary! If I do, then something has gone very, VERY wrong. I also always wear a belt. TL;DR: This kit is cheap, and can be perfect for every-day use with the addition of Benadryl, ibuprofen, triple antibiotic, and switching out the bandages.

This is the second one of these I purchased for our scout troop first aid pack. The original pack was stolen from our trailer and I am rebuilding the pack now. For our needs, this sack of supplies had almost everything we needed for simple camping trips. I have added moleskin and more 1x3 heavy cloth like bandaids. Because we do some remote camping, we have a bleeding control bag, lotions bag (instant ice, aloe, poison ivy liquid, burn lotion, etc), and a splint bag as well in the 30l waterproof sack we keep all this in. If I did not already have my own kit, this is what I would buy for me as it is more compact than what I got 20 years back at REI but a more compact/space efficient package. I will comment I have been thru BSA Wilderness first aid training which really helped me understand what you need and don’t need in a BSA Scout troop first aid kit.
